WebMay 17, 2010 · No, the opposite is true. “Excessive” absences should trigger the team’s Child Find legal responsibilities. The school district should be concerned about the reasons for the student’s absences and determine whether he has a permanent or temporary condition related to a disability that caused these absences. The Effects of Absenteeism on Academic and Social-Emotional Outcomes …

WebThe findings suggest that chronic absenteeism reduces math and reading achievement outcomes, reduces educational engagement, and decreases social engagement. Hence, this study offers new evidence on how an undermeasured aspect of missing school impedes students’ attainment. WebSep 8, 2024 · Chronic absence by the teaching staff can drastically hinder the learning environment and academic achievement of students when instructors are not routinely present to teach them. When teachers are absent, schools must rely on substitute teachers to provide instruction for the students. Webby nursing staff and school counselors or therapists to mitigate chronic absenteeism among students with chronic health needs is well established. Children with disabilities who have chronic health conditions should have access to school health services, including nurse services, to help monitor and manage their conditions during the school day.
